CVE-2008-3646 in Mac OS X
Summary
by MITRE
The Postfix configuration file in Mac OS X 10.5.5 causes Postfix to be network-accessible when mail is sent from a local command-line tool, which allows remote attackers to send mail to local Mac OS X users.
Be aware that VulDB is the high quality source for vulnerability data.
Analysis
by VulDB Data Team • 06/01/2025
The vulnerability described in CVE-2008-3646 represents a significant security flaw in the Postfix mail transfer agent configuration within Mac OS X 10.5.5 operating system. This issue stems from improper network accessibility settings that were inadvertently enabled during the system's Postfix configuration process. The flaw specifically affects the mail delivery mechanism that operates when users send messages through local command-line tools, creating an unexpected network exposure that bypasses normal security boundaries.
The technical root cause of this vulnerability lies in the default Postfix configuration file settings that fail to properly restrict network access to the mail service. When local command-line tools such as sendmail or mail are used to transmit messages, the system's mail handling process inadvertently opens network ports or maintains network accessibility that should only be available to local processes. This misconfiguration creates a pathway through which remote attackers can exploit the mail system to deliver messages directly to local user accounts, effectively circumventing the intended security model of local mail delivery.
The operational impact of this vulnerability extends beyond simple mail delivery manipulation, as it fundamentally compromises the isolation between local and network mail services. Remote attackers can leverage this weakness to send arbitrary mail messages to local user accounts, potentially enabling social engineering attacks, spam distribution, or even phishing attempts that appear to originate from legitimate local sources. The vulnerability affects the core mail infrastructure of the operating system, making it particularly dangerous as it operates at a fundamental level of the system's communication capabilities.
Security professionals should note that this vulnerability aligns with CWE-284, which addresses improper access control in software systems, and represents a clear violation of the principle of least privilege. The flaw demonstrates how configuration management issues can create security gaps that are not immediately apparent to system administrators. From an ATT&CK framework perspective, this vulnerability could be categorized under privilege escalation and command and control techniques, as it allows attackers to establish persistent communication channels with local users.
Mitigation strategies for this vulnerability require immediate attention through proper configuration management practices. System administrators should ensure that Postfix configuration files are properly secured to prevent network accessibility when mail is sent through local command-line tools. This includes reviewing and adjusting the main.cf configuration file settings to restrict network access to only necessary ports and services. Additionally, implementing proper network segmentation and firewall rules can help contain the impact of such configuration flaws. The recommended approach involves disabling unnecessary network services, applying proper access controls, and regularly auditing system configurations to prevent similar issues from arising in the future.